James Young commits to play at Kentucky

John Calipari doesn’t rebuild or reload at Kentucky. He just stockpiles.

Just a week after getting the Harrison twins to commit to Kentucky, the Wildcats have now gotten a nod from another blue-chipper in 6-6 guard James Young.

Ranked the No. 8 recruit in the nation by Rivals.com, Young played for Rochester Hills (Mich.) Rochester High.

“Kentucky has always been my dream school,” said Young.

Andrew and Aaron Harrison, also guards, are No. 3 and No. 4 on the rivals list.

Scout.com recruiting analyst Evan Daniels told Ben Roberts of the Lexington Herald-Leader that Young will “be a good complement on the wing with Aaron…Aaron is a guy who can score in a variety of ways. James is not quite as equipped from a mid-range standpoint, but he’s so good at slashing to the basket and rebounding and doing some other things, that I think it would be a pretty good fit.”
